Peachy, my doctor mentioned to me that the symptoms will come and go and then probably disappear for good once your body is adjusted to the increased amount of progesterone and HCG in your system. Being in the ninth week, and maybe because you were pregnant with twins, your body is very easily able to cope with the lower hormones....which would explain the lack of symptoms. So you see, it can be a good sign...it probably just means you're moving into the 'I'm really pregnant-this is gonna stick' zone'...not just the annoying earlier weeks of 'I wish I would hurry up and look pregnant so I can tell people why I'm so distracted' zone we are all still in!

Peachy, my dr also has people stop baby aspirin after the 6 week ultrasound and seeing the heartbeat. However, I had to stop when I had my kidney stones and honestly just forgot to start taking it again. And some drs don't have you take it at all.... Of course, I am a little worried about the fact that I never started taking them again...
